Schools Theme - 'Fair Play Today'
The theme of Project Compassion 2007 is 'Fair Play Today' and it coincides with the 40th year anniversary of Pope Paul VI’s encyclical Populorum Progressio – On the Development of Peoples.
This was an extraordinary document for its time and is just as relevant today as it was in 1967 when it was first published. The overarching message of Populorum Progressio is that we all have a role to play in empowering people to help themselves break free from poverty and be “architects of their own progress.” However, this can only happen if we act justly and “play fairly”.
This is why each of the stories in the school Project Compassion kits explores a different tenet of Populorum Progressio , as outlined below, and links in with the Millennium Development Goals (MDGs).

Among our many projects, Caritas Australia would like to help:
- The people of Bangladesh “striving for fuller growth” through fish farming and other income generation activities (MDGs 1-7)
- The people of Timor-Leste in rebuilding their lives and where “development [is] the new name for peace” (MDGs 1-7)
- The people of South Africa as they determine ways to respond to HIV and AIDS and seek to “challenge discrimination” associated with the disease (MDGs 1-7)
- The people of Peru as they develop their crop, cattle and sheep production and “foster the development of every person” (MDGs 1 -7)
- The people of Vietnam through income generation and other educational programs, where the people themselves value education and acknowledge that “lack of education is as serious as lack of food” (MDGs 1-7)
- Empower Indigenous communities to be “architects of their own progress”(MDG 1)
